Explosions in the Sky - The Ecstatics
According to artist Hayley Morris, "Everything was shot in camera using paper, projections and translucent materials like plastic and glass. The band's brief was to create something inspired by 'wilderness of the mind.'"

‘Velodrool’ by Sander Joon
“An addicted biker runs out of cigarettes. He joins a race to get more, but has to accept help from some peculiar people in the crowd in order to stay in the competition.”

How to Deal with Being a Professional Introvert
Being an Animation Studio Manager/Director off and on over the past 18 years has made me well aware of the fact that amongst the wide spectrum of personality types that live inside a television animation studio, the professional introvert makes up for a large majority of the crew members on the production.
An animator sent me this video, and it was a great reminder of how to better work with the animation artists on your team. Both the individuals and the production will benefit from everyone being more aware of the fact that with slight modifications to the daily/weekly workflow, we can all greatly improve the crew's mental health and overall productivity.

‘With Joy and Merriness’ by Jeanne Boukraa
“With Joy and Merriness is an experimental documentary where we observe, through every day scenes, the degeneration of a society where the rise of technology leads the population to the biggest dream of all men: immortality.”
